回答“失败时的FME工作台和事务” https://knowledge.亚搏在线safe.com/questions/77508/fme-workbench-and-transactionality-when-failed.html “失败时的FME工作台和事务”问题的最新答案 答案由david_r https://knowledge.亚搏在线safe.com/answers/77523/view.html

我完全同意使用暂存区,我认为这是最佳实践解决方案。

当数据被完全加载到staging区域时,使用SQLExecutor和类似于

begin delete from prod.my_table的东西将数据复制到生产模式中通常是非常简单的;插入prod.my_table select * from stage .my_table;提交;因为没有数据离开数据库,这意味着减少了生产数据集的停机时间,所以这不仅是单个事务,而且比使用FME进行传输要快得多
     
      格林尼治时间2018年8月30日星期四14:40:02
     
      david_r